Opt for a Room with a View
Several guests recommended choosing a room with a view, especially those facing the fountain, as the views were described as spectacular.
Consider Bringing Your Own Coffee
Some guests mentioned that there were no coffee making facilities in the room, so bringing your own coffee might be a good idea if you're a coffee lover.
Check Nearby Dining Options
The hotel is near restaurants, so consider exploring the nearby dining options for meals outside the hotel.
Be Mindful of Noise
Some guests noted that there were noise disturbances, such as noisy young people in the square in the evening and early morning maintenance activities. Consider this when choosing your room or planning your schedule.
Plan for Playmobiland
If you're visiting Playmobiland, this hotel is a good option according to several guests. It's about a 40-minute walk or a 5-minute drive, and there are plenty of parking spaces available.
Consider Room Size for Families
If traveling with a family, be aware that some guests found the rooms to be somewhat small for a family of three, so consider this when making your reservation.
Explore Nearby Attractions
The hotel is close to several important landmarks and attractions, so take advantage of its convenient location for sightseeing.
Be Prepared for Basic Amenities
While the hotel offers clean and simple rooms, some guests found the decor to be somewhat tired and noted the absence of certain amenities like a kettle in the room.
Check for Alternative Dining Options on Mondays
If you plan to dine at the hotel's Greek restaurant, be aware that it is closed on Mondays, as mentioned by a guest. Consider alternative dining options on that day.
Consider Bringing Your Own Toiletries
A few guests mentioned that the towels in the bathroom had a vinegar-like smell, so bringing your own toiletries might be a good idea for a more comfortable stay.
